no anda el control-c

Manuel manuelsspace-listas en yahoo.com
Mar Oct 17 00:10:23 BST 2006


El día Monday 09 October 2006 23:23, Jorge escribió:
> > El día Friday 06 October 2006 22:17, Jorge escribió:
> >> > Gente de la lista:
> >> > En los últimos dos días veo que no anda el control-c en la ventana
> >> > terminal y esto joroba cuando quiero cortar la comunicacion telefónica
> >> > que establezco con elmódem y el programa wvdial.
> >> > Para terminar la comunicación tengo que desconectar la línea
> >> > desenchufando el cable telefónico.
> >> >
> >> > Qué puede estar pasando?
> >> >
> >> > Agradezco desde ya si alguien me puede desasnar..
> >> >
> >> > Jorge.
>
> Quiero que me disculpes por mi ignorancia; te agradezco la respuesta y
>
> pido nuevas aclaraciones:
> > Ctontrol-c es un signal que se puede atrapar para ignorar, revisa ti
> > tienes un trap.
>
> Como puedo revisar esto?
>
> > Con killall debes poder hacer lo mismo, inclusive bajar el ppp, lo que
> > no entiendo es para qué requieres ir a un terminal para levantar un
> > dialup y liego hacer control-c.
>
> No sé de que otra forma puedo hacerlo. El control-c está indicado en el
> man del wvdial.
>
> > Si tienes internet dialup puedes configurar para que esté en modo demand
> > y el sólo la conecta y desconecta al requerirlo o estar en desuso.
>
> Cómo se hace?
>
> > También puedes configurar la interfaz de ppp y hacer "ifup/ifdown
> > interfaz"
>
> La interfaz será /dev/modem?
>
> > los cuales se encargarán de llamar a wdial. Si quieres tener control de
> > seguridad puedes configurar el sudoers para que te permita hacerlo al
> > grupo dialup sin pedir el password (/usr/share/doc/sodu)
>
> Wvdial  no requiere de sudo para ser corido.
>
> > Suerte
> > -- Manuel
>
> Gracias
>
> Jorge.
>
>
Que tal Jorge,
   Te comento que no lo hago desde hace mas de 2 años, lo que te escriba es 
volando con instrumentos.

   Lo que tienes es que mandar los parámetros al pppd[1] quien es realmente 
quien establece la comunicación tcp/ip, wdial es sólo para que se establezca 
el enlace.
   pppd tiene opciones como:
    call <name> para utilizar los parámetros que estén definidos 
en /etc/ppp/peers/<name>, es quí donde estableces los parámetros de 
comunicación con tu ISP o name
    connect donde configuras el chat o wdial
    demand que te permite indicarle que debe recuperar el enlace
    idle   que le indica al pppd que debe cortar la comunicación cuando no hay 
tráfico en cierto tiempo
    dump para ir viendo lo que sale
    modem para que haga uso de la señalización
   ... y otras en man pppd


Para las opciones básicas puedes utilizar pppconfig [2,3] el cual crea los 
archivos iniciales.

cuando todo este listo :)
con ifup e ifdown puedes subir y bajar las interfaces

Si tienes scripts que lo hacen y no quieres que te pida passwords puedes 
configurar sudo para que no lo haga, observa /usr/share/doc/sudo* donde hay 
ejemplos muy buenos. En general /usr/share/doc/* tiene ejemplos de 
configuraciones[4], no se si pppd lo tiene por no tenerlo instalado

1: man pppd
2: man pppconfig
3: http://www.annodex.net/cgi-bin/man/man2html?pppconfig+8
4: 
http://www.linuxtopia.org/online_books/espaniol/debian_linux_guides/debian_linux_reference_guide/ch-gateway.es_005.html


Suerte
-- 
Manuel
En un mundo sin paredes ni barreras, ¿ quién necesita ventanas y puertas ?
In a world without walls and fences, who needs Windows and Gates?
     autor desconocido



Más información sobre la lista de distribución ubuntu-es